Frame Repairs

Wind, sun and rain will eventually wear down your window frames. If they are not properly maintained it could cause rot and mold, as well as water leaks, air leaks, and other expensive damages. Home improvement experts can help you solve several of these issues, saving you money and allowing you to enjoy a more comfortable house.

The cost of fixing your frames will depend on a variety of factors, including the size of the frame and the material used. You can expect to pay between $250 and $500 for each window. However, certain frames may be repaired for less. Some companies offer package prices that lower overall costs while others charge per hour for labor and materials.

If you have wooden frames, the most frequent issue is rot or mold. Call a home improvement specialist when you observe any of these signs to avoid further damage. Professionals can repair damaged areas of the frame, replace your windows, and then add new weather stripping. This will ensure that your home is sealed and will help you cut down on the energy bills.

Air drafts can be caused by a damaged frame, which can be an issue in cold or hot weather. The drafts are typically caused by a broken caulk seal, or a poorly fitted window. Repairing these issues by a professional can increase energy efficiency and ensure your home is comfortable all year.

Repairs can be easy or complex depending on the type and location of the frame. If the wooden frame of your window has begun to decay, you might need to replace the frame. If a window is not aligned due to shifting, the sill will need to be fixed, and it must also be resealed.

Repair of Stained Glass

Many stained glass windows, old and new, require repairs or restorations to ensure they are in good shape. It is essential to get these repaired as soon as possible because if the window is left in poor condition it could cause irreparable damage, rendering the window unusable. There are a variety of repairs that can be made to a stained or leaded glass window, from filling cracks with silicone to tightening and releading cames. The cost of repairing stained glass is contingent on the severity of the damage and the type of work required to repair it. A professional who is knowledgeable about stained or leaded glass will examine the window in detail before making an estimate of the cost of restoration or repair.

One of the most frequent reasons for needing a stained glass repair is damaged or chipped glass. This could be due to mishandling or simply aging wear and tear. Certain glass might also need to be replaced if it is significantly damaged. Fading colors are another typical issue with lead or stained glass. The changing weather conditions or exposure to sunlight could cause glass to fade over time. A professional can re-stack the glass in order to restore its original appearance and color.

The typical repair for stained glass is approximately $500. This includes cleaning, repairing cracks and filling them with silicone tightening or releading cames, as well as any other repairs required for a 12x24-inch window. The cost of restoring a stained-glass window back to its original condition could be up to $10,000, depending on how badly damaged it is and the amount of work required.

Cement is used in stained glass to secure the lead cames and window panes. As time passes, this cement may become loose or damaged and needs to be replaced. This is an easy task for the majority of reliable stained glass experts, but it's not unusual for it to be included in a larger repair or restoration project.

Also, it is necessary to replace the reinforcement bar in a stained glass window. These are specially designed supports secured to the frame or jamb of windows and aid in preventing bulging and sagging. The cost of replacing these bars can differ depending on the size and quantity of windows that need to be replaced.

It's important to maintain glasses that are stained or leaded as they are fragile. Utilizing the correct cleaning supplies can ensure they last as long as it is possible. Regular cleaning should be carried out using a mild dishwashing solution and warm water. The cleaning process should be done with extreme care to prevent any damage.
